ABSTRACT:
For use in an electrophotographic copy machine utilizing magnetic brush roll development, an improved hollow magnetic roll made of non-magnetic material containing axially located grooves along the exterior periphery. The grooves are spaced in a range from 15-25 times the diameter of the permeable carrier beads used in the development process and the lands between grooves are polished to a high degree, e.g., 25 .mu. inches. The depth of the grooves is to a minimum of 1-2 times bead diameter while the groove width is to a minimum of 2-3 times bead diameter.
